    Based in Nairobi, Kenya, the Ipas Africa Alliance for Women’s Reproductive Health and Rights works to reduce maternal deaths from unsafe abortion; to expand the availability of high-quality comprehensive abortion care; and to advocate for policies that advance women’s reproductive health and rights across the continent.

    Human Resources Advisor I

    Overview

    The HR and Administration Advisor I provides HR and Administrative support to the Ipas Africa Alliance. S/he ensures smooth running of the general office operations, facilities and general HR support to Alliance staff. S/He supports the Alliance staff in the day to day HR/Administration needs in liaison with the Senior HR Advisor.
    The Advisor also supervises the Office Associate and Administration Associate.

    Responsibilities

    • Human Resources Management
      • Support the recruitment process for the Africa Alliance (Kenya and Uganda) and ensuring the Ipas recruitment policy and the best practices are adhered to.
      • Coordinate and facilitate a comprehensive induction planning for new Alliance staff and ensuring new staff have all the necessary equipment ready for work.
      • Coordinate with NC Global Human Resources to support the performance evaluation process; identify training and development opportunities and organize staff training sessions, workshops and activities. Give feedback and track the performance evaluations
      • Coordinating the exit and clearance process of exiting staff in line with Ipas procedures.
      • Assist in the management of the staff benefits scheme
      • Support payroll in ensuring that all they are updated with documentation to support remuneration of new staff and final dues of exiting staff are shared in timely manner for payroll processing.
      • Managing the Alliance office (Nairobi and Kisumu) annual and post travel leave in line with the policies of the organization.
      • Confidential custody of Alliance personnel files
      • Implements the employee satisfaction survey, reports back on its outcome, and works with the Programs Director and Office Manager in improving organizational climate
    • Office and Operations
      • Support facility management and liaise with landlords to ensure the facilities operating at optimal levels;
      • Manage office supplies vendors ensuring they provide quality goods and services and value for money to Ipas;
      • Manage Occupational Health and safety for Ipas employees in assigned locations, conducting necessary audits and ensuring remedial measures are taken to manage weak systems;
      • Ensure availability of office supplies and utilities while monitoring utilization;
      • Develop and maintain a proper filing system for all administrative and operational documents;
      • Supervise, coach and mentor the Office Associate and the Administration Associate ensuring they are supported to contribute to their work efficiently and effectively;
      • Ensure compliance and all licenses are renewed promptly and regularly as required;

    Any other duties as assigned

    • Internal & External Customers / Suppliers as well as Third Parties
    • Collaborates with the Alliance Senior HR Advisor and NC Global Human Resources unit on performance management, recruitment and benefits administration
    • Works Regional Support Team, Senior HR Advisor and NC Human Resources in references to employee information, employment/contract renewals, salaries, merit increases, benefits and pension
    • Manages HR relationships with external entities as appropriate

    Requirements

    Minimum

    • Bachelor’s degree in relevant field
    • Higher Diploma in Human Resource Management
    • 4+ years of experience
    • Solid Experience in vibrant busy office setting
    • Membership to IHRM
    • Strong oral and written communication skills
    • Ability to work successfully in a cross-cultural, team-based, global environment
    • Demonstrated ability in Microsoft Office tools

    Preferred

    • Knowledge of local labour laws
    • Familiar with HR administrative practices
    • Commitment to Diversity
